Thanks for sharing!anndi_daniellehttps://www.blogger.com/profile/05941597414215586965no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-5063782070723986567.post-91036223844339953382014-01-15T06:25:12.745-07:002014-01-15T06:25:12.745-07:00They are actually called Steamed eggs, because the...They are actually called Steamed eggs, because the steam that forms on the lid cooks the top of the eggs unlike in the sunny side up version. You should use a transparent glass pot cover for that. It's easier to see when the eggs are done. Buy a good non-stick pan and drop a little oil, then spread it with a paper towel. It'll also remove the excess oil. Low to medium flame and a glass lid. Voila'! Perfect "rosy" steamed eggs. That's how they do it in Brazil. Just cover with a lid. As the water from the steam falls from the lid and sizzles, you know the eggs are done - soft and cooked perfectly.
